Pros

This job offered great benefits. The health insurance, retirement matching, $4/month gym, and other health benefits (free weight watchers, etc) were appreciated. This job provided me with many opportunities to learn new skills including navigating government bureaucracy.

Cons

Management often has no leadership training. For several months the director of my program was out, leaving me to fulfill the role. This came with little gratitude and no compensation for working outside of my pay scale. As a young professional there are few ways to move up in the company. Older employees sit at their desks doing little work during the day, but because of their seniority (and the union) they are not reprimanded or asked to leave. Oftentimes I found myself doing 2-3 jobs to cover the slack of others. Additionally, with no merit based raises, there is no motivation to perform well. Stellar contributors are given the same pay increases as lackluster employees. Motivation and enthusiasm are slowly sucked from employees, and if you show a hint of excitement the old-timers are there to remind you that working here is nothing to be excited about. This is a challenging place to work if you are a hard worker.
